  • What investigations are required for patients with a diagnosis of arthritis of the hip,knee or shoulder?

    Please arrange xrays for all patients as these are useful to arrive at a diagnosis. Ultrasound scan is useful for shoulder problems and conditions like bursitis, trigger finger or carpal tunnel syndrome. CT and MRI scans are useful only in specific situations, and I will arrange for these as needed after seeing the patient.
